In the figure below, ABCD is a parallelogram
of area S. G is on BC, F on AD and E an exterior point. Lines EA, EB,
AG, BF, and FG determine the shaded regions of areas S1, S2, S3, S4, S5,
and S6. Prove: S1 + S2 + S3 + S4
+ S5
-S6-= S/2.
